Overview
The Texas Instruments AM26LV32EIRGYR is a low-voltage, high-speed quadruple differential line receiver designed to meet the standards of TIA/EIA-422-B and ITU recommendation V.11. This device operates from a single 3.3-V power supply and is optimized for balanced bus transmission at switching rates up to 32 MHz. It features 3-state outputs, allowing direct connection to bus-organized systems, and includes internal fail-safe circuitry to prevent unknown voltage signals at the receiver outputs. Key Features
- Meets or exceeds standard TIA/EIA-422-B and ITU recommendation V.11
- Operates from a single 3.3-V power supply
- Switching rates up to 32 MHz
- ESD Protection for RS422 bus pins (±15-kV IEC ESD)
- Low power dissipation: 27 mW typical
- Open circuit fail-safe
- ±7-V Common-mode input voltage range with ±200-mV sensitivity
- Accepts 5-V logic inputs with 3.3-V supply (enable inputs)
- Input hysteresis: 35 mV typical
- Pin-to-pin compatible with AM26C32, AM26LS32
- Supports partial-power-down mode operation
